Plot

Hari suffers a further leg injury and demands that Dr Abbott provide him with stronger painkillers. Later, he flirts with Louise in The Woolpack and they agree to go on a date. Elsewhere, Chas is angered when Rosemary’s theft accusation is proved to be false. After Chas warns her to keep out of her relationship with Carl, Rosemary acts as if Chas attacked her. Tom orders Chas out of Home Farm, only for Rosemary to stop him. Also, Rosemary taunts Edna over her feelings towards Tom. As they leave for Eve’s blessing, Rosemary spies a small jewellery box on her desk. It appears to contain a ring.

Notes

  • An error in the credits sees Chas Dingle's credit reversed; in that Lucy Pargeter is credited as character and Chas Dingle as actress.
  • Viewing Figures: UK broadcast - 8,270,000 viewers (15th place).
